IAC's advertising revenue is a key income source, especially through its media arm, Dotdash Meredith. This includes various formats like display ads and sponsored content. Attracting a large audience is crucial for boosting these revenues. In 2024, digital advertising spend is projected to reach $248 billion in the US.

Icon

Service Fees

IAC generates revenue through service fees on platforms like Angi and Care.com. These fees include transaction, subscription, and lead generation charges. In Q3 2024, Angi's revenue was $461.8 million, with $308.2 million from services. Increasing service fee revenue depends on attracting more users and transactions.
